【问题标题】:Highcharts: Styling input-groupHighcharts:样式化输入组
【发布时间】:2017-03-22 14:14:16
【问题描述】:

我正在为一个项目使用 highcharts 库 (http://www.highcharts.com/)。在这个项目中,用户可以通过一个输入组来更改日期(下图中红色矩形标记):

http://imgur.com/a/ky8fK

我想通过向右“移动”它来更改这个输入组样式,如上图中的红色箭头所示。

但是,更改 CSS 没有任何效果。这是我尝试过的:

.highcharts-input-group {
  margin-right: 0;
}

任何想法为什么这不起作用?

谢谢!

【问题讨论】:

  • 你能举一个小提琴或活生生的例子吗?有无数因素可能导致将右边距设置为 0 对您尝试实现的任务无效 - 它完全取决于任何其他同级元素以及父元素的设置。
  • 你是对的,@jlbriggs。这是一个代表问题的 jsfiddle:jsfiddle.net/pk4sog67

标签: css angular highcharts highstock


【解决方案1】:

寻找rangeSelector.inputPosition

输入位置:对象

输入框的定位。允许的属性是对齐的, 垂直对齐,x 和 y。默认为 { align: "right" }。

设置rangeSelector.inputPosition = {x: 0}

示例:https://jsfiddle.net/qjhLexfz/

【讨论】:

  • 完美!谢谢你,@morganfree。
猜你喜欢
  • 2018-12-20
  • 1970-01-01
  • 2023-03-26
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 2021-12-13
  • 2014-11-27
相关资源
最近更新 更多